Well Folks it's looking like another gorgeous day here on the slopes of Crested Butte! The skiing and riding has been incredible this Spring and we couldn't be happier! Crested Butte Mountain Resort has received an amazing 24 inches in just the last week, leaving us with a fantastic 72 inch base. We've got 99 fun and diverse trails open, with 67 of those trails meticulously groomed into "Colorado's Best Corduroy". The groomer's choice for best groomed run on the Mountain today is Ruby Chief top to bottom!

There are plenty of other great runs for you to enjoy today as well! Currently, 89% of our Beginner and Intermediate terrain is open, 100% of our Advanced terrain is open, and 92% of our exciting Extreme terrain is open and waiting for you to come dig your edges into! Whether you're into smooth rolling hills or heart pumping extreme slopes, you're sure to find the perfect runs on the Mountain today! Eleven lifts are running and ready to transport you and your friends around the slopes. Keep in mind as you make you way around the Hill today that the Peachtree, Mountain School, Prospect, Twister, and Teocalli lifts will be closed for the rest of the season, however; the Twister lift will reopen for the last weekend on April 4th and 5th.
